Common use of Cancellation or Amendment of Entries Clause in Contracts

Cancellation or Amendment of Entries. You shall have no right to cancel or amend an Entry after it is delivered to the Bank. The Bank, however, shall use reasonable efforts to act on a request by you to cancel an Entry, file pursuant to the Rules, and prior to transmitting it to the ACH Operator; provided, however, that the Bank shall not be liable for interest or losses if such cancelation is not effected. Any request by you for cancelation of an Entry must comply with the Delivery Requirements and the Security Procedures. You shall reimburse the Bank for any expenses, losses, or damages the Bank may incur in effecting or attempting to affect your request for the cancellation of an Entry.
